Defining Floor Hardener Types

You want your concrete to last. A concrete floor hardener is a special material you apply to concrete surfaces. It significantly enhances the concrete’s strength and durability. This treatment makes your concrete dense, abrasion-resistant, and dust-proof. You will find two main types: dry-shake and liquid.

A dry-shake hardener involves sprinkling a dry compound onto fresh concrete. You then work it into the surface. This method creates a monolithic bond with the concrete. It is perfect for heavy-duty industrial environments. Think about car washes, high-traffic production halls, or industrial warehouse flooring. These places see heavy loads and constant stress. A dry-shake hardener handles forklifts and temperature changes well.

A liquid concrete hardener, on the other hand, penetrates existing concrete. It reacts chemically to densify and harden the surface. This type of floor hardener is excellent for reducing dusting on both new and old concrete. It seals dust, making the surface hard and preventing dust generation.

Concrete Surface Preparation

Proper concrete surface preparation is vital for successful hardener application. You must ensure the concrete surface is clean. It needs to be free from dust, dirt, oil, and other impurities. You can use a high-pressure washer, a floor scrubber, or an industrial vacuum for effective cleaning.

Next, repair any cracks, holes, or damage to the concrete. This allows for even hardener penetration. Check the moisture levels. The surface should not be visibly wet. However, it should be slightly damp. This helps the hardener penetrate. If the surface is too dry, lightly mist it with water. Monitor the temperature and humidity. Maintain a stable temperature and moderate humidity. Avoid extreme weather conditions. This ensures effective hardener reaction.

Dry-Shake Hardener Application

Applying dry-shake hardener requires careful timing. You apply this dry shake concrete hardener onto fresh concrete. First, the bleed water on the concrete surface must fully evaporate. The surface should be moist but no longer have flowing water. You can use a bull float before bleeding begins. This helps to evenly spread the surface cream.

Here is how you apply the dry shake concrete hardener:

  1. First Application: Distribute about two-thirds of the recommended dry shake concrete hardener evenly. You can do this by hand or with a mechanical spreader.

  2. Floating: Work the applied dry shake concrete hardener into the concrete. Use a bull float or a power trowel with float blades. Continue until it becomes saturated with the concrete’s moisture.

  3. Second Application: After the initial floating, apply the remaining one-third of the dry shake concrete hardener. Make sure it is also evenly distributed.

  4. Floating (Repeat): Float the surface again. This fully incorporates the second application of dry shake concrete hardener into the concrete. This ensures a strong bond for your concrete floor hardener.

Liquid Hardener Application

Liquid concrete hardener is excellent for existing concrete. This application method is straightforward. You will need a low-pressure sprayer for large areas.

Here are the steps for applying liquid concrete hardener:

  1. Mix the Hardener: Prepare the liquid concrete hardener according to the manufacturer’s instructions.

  2. Apply Evenly: Distribute the liquid concrete hardener uniformly across the concrete surface. Use a sprayer, mop, or roller.

  3. Allow Penetration: Let the product soak into the concrete. This typically takes between 30 minutes to an hour.

  4. Buff the Surface: Use a floor polisher to enhance the finish. This also ensures even coverage of the applied hardener.

Working and Curing the Hardener

After applying floor hardener, you need to work it into the concrete. Use a polishing machine or a hand trowel for a professional finish. This step helps densify the surface. It also ensures the hardener fully integrates with the concrete.

Proper curing is essential for the hardener to achieve its full strength. Curing protects the concrete from rapid moisture loss. This prevents cracking and ensures the hardener performs optimally. Follow the manufacturer’s recommendations for curing time. This often involves keeping the surface moist or covered. Proper curing significantly contributes to the long-term durability of your concrete. It allows the concrete to gain maximum strength.

Safety and Environmental Tips

When applying floor hardener, safety comes first. Always wear personal protective equipment. This includes rubber gloves, dust masks, and eye protection. Other safety equipment may also be necessary. Read the product’s safety data sheet. It provides specific handling instructions.

Consider environmental impact. Dispose of any waste materials properly. Follow local regulations for chemical disposal. Choose products with low VOC (Volatile Organic Compound) content when possible. This minimizes environmental harm.

FAQ

How often do you need to reapply floor hardener?

You typically apply floor hardener once. It creates a permanent bond with your concrete. You will not need to reapply it unless you resurface the concrete.

Can you use hardener on old, damaged concrete?

Yes, you can! Liquid hardeners work well on existing concrete. First, you must clean and repair any damage. This ensures proper penetration and effectiveness.

What is the main difference between dry-shake and liquid hardeners?

Dry-shake hardeners go on fresh concrete. They become part of the new slab. Liquid hardeners penetrate and strengthen existing concrete surfaces. You choose based on your concrete’s age.
